Transaction 62e0e128685b33a35a54f263b54496ecc75d93d930d76dd96e28c189f4f813ec
1 Input
1 Output
-
62e0e128685b33a35a54f263b54496ecc75d93d930d76dd96e28c189f4f813ec:0
- value
- 57775
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5d604c4ee50454ce2fa2893c198f2062351e6be07e18ee3d0fbecb3113967a82
- address
- tb1pt4sycnh9q32vutaz3y7pnreqvg63u6lq0cvwu0g0hm9nzyuk02pqw7rtwk